"Outbox" is used to store drafts of e-mails that won't/don't send for
any particular reason. You should have an option to store such delayed
messages in the Local or Account "Outbox" when/if they occur - the
"Outbox" won't actually be created in your Account Folder list until
such actually occurs, but all of the Local Folders listed are default.

I think the use of "drafts" is confusing here, "Outbox" holds undelivered messages, "Drafts" holds messages subject to further editing, "Templates" holds starting points for future mails.

While you could go to "Outbox," open a message, "edit as new" and send, that's not the normal use. What's in "Outbox" should be final form messages ready for delivery, rather than a draft, which is a work in progress.
